Our client, a successful and growing Home Improvement company based on the outskirts of Newport is seeking a Renewable Heating Engineer to join them on a permanent basis.

If you're an ambitious and motivated Heating Engineer with some experience in renewable technology, then we'd love to hear from you!

The Role:

  • Working on behalf of some exciting new and existing partnerships throughout South Wales.
  • Leading the installation of renewable heating solutions in a range of residential properties.
  • Carrying out works in line with health & safety procedures.
  • Work with the wider team to ensure a focus on quality and customer satisfaction.
  • Working with householders closely, keeping them informed of the progress of work and dealing with any issues that may arise.

Experience & Skills:

  • Experience in working with Heat Pumps, BPEC or equivalent, and unvented hot water (G3).
  • Experience in using MCS-approved work portals, software, and sizing tools.
  • PV & Solar Thermal experience would be advantageous but not essential as training will be provided.
  • Experience in the installation of renewable heating solutions within homes.
  • Positive and ambitious attitude, with the ability to communicate with a range of customers.
  • Full, clean UK Driving Licence.

Salary & Benefits:

  • Salary will be 45k plus a generous company bonus.
  • Company vehicle.
  • Company pension scheme.
  • Hours - Monday to Friday - full time.
  • 28 holidays per year inclusive of bank holidays (rising with each year)
  • Health & Wellbeing Programme
  • Excellent opportunity to progress in this highly successful company.
